About Potassium Hydroxide Soap Grade
Potassium Hydroxide, also known as lye, is a strong base having the chemical formula KOH. Caustic Potash, Potash Lye, and Potash Hydrate are the other names of this compound. It appears as a colorless solid that comes in pellets, flakes, and powder at room temperature. It has a wide range of applications in chemical, industrial, and manufacturing processes. It is also employed in making a variety of potassium compounds. When Potassium Hydroxide is used as a base material in the soap making, the result is a liquid soap or soft soap, which is easily dissolved in the water. Soap Grade of Potassium Hydroxide is highly concentrated and is suitable for use in the saponification process (soap making).
